Native
Northern America
EASTERN CANADA:
Canada
[Québec (s.w.), Nova Scotia, Ontario (s.), New Brunswick]
NORTHEASTERN U.S.A.:
United States
[Connecticut, Indiana, Maine, Massachusetts, Michigan,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York, Ohio, Pennsylvania, Rhode Island, Vermont, West Virginia]
NORTH-CENTRAL U.S.A.:
United States
[Illinois, Iowa, Kansas, Minnesota, Missouri, Nebraska (e.), North Dakota (s.), Oklahoma, South Dakota (s.e.), Wisconsin]
NORTHWESTERN U.S.A.:
United States
[Idaho (n.)]
SOUTHEASTERN U.S.A.:
United States
[Alabama, Arkansas, Delaware, Georgia, Kentucky, Louisiana, Maryland, Mississippi, North Carolina, South Carolina, Tennessee, Virginia]
SOUTH-CENTRAL U.S.A.:
United States
[New Mexico, Texas]
SOUTHWESTERN U.S.A.:
United States
[Arizona]
